Jacky Hunt-Broersma is an amputee, cancer survivor and Ultrarunner who has been running for the last four years, living in Cary, North Carolina, though she’s originally from South Africa.
In this conversation we talked about:
-trail running as an amputee
-motivation
-pushing boundaries and doing things people have told her she can’t do
-running 100 miles on a treadmill
-her first trail race being a 40 miler
-perseverance
-gratitude
-the logistics of trail running with a blade
-being a role model for her kids
-balance
-getting “used to” people saying she’s crazy
-big scary goals she has
-some of the lessons she’s learned over and over
-and much more!
